1. Share Case ​Studies

Nothing​ speaks louder than real-world examples of⁤ your work. Create⁢ detailed ⁢case studies that highlight:

  • Project objectives⁤ and challenges
  • Innovative solutions you provided
  • Results and client testimonials

By ​illustrating your problem-solving skills, you empower⁣ prospects to envision⁤ how you can meet​ their needs.

Case studies take this a step further by⁣ offering a comprehensive look at⁣ specific projects. ​They allow you to narrate the‌ journey⁤ of a project from inception ​to completion, showcasing‍ your problem-solving abilities⁤ and expertise. ⁣A well-structured case ⁢study typically includes:

ElementDescription
Project OverviewA brief summary of the project’s⁤ goals and scope.
Challenges FacedSpecific obstacles encountered ⁤during the project.
Solutions ImplementedInnovative strategies or methods used to overcome challenges.
ResultsQuantifiable outcomes, such ⁢as time saved or customer satisfaction ratings.

Strategic ‍Placement: ⁢The ⁤positioning of your CTAs plays ‌a crucial role in their success. Place them where users are ⁣most likely to⁣ be ready to⁤ act. A few prime locations include:

  • At the end ​of informative blog posts
  • On the home page as a prominent button
  • In the sidebar of service⁤ pages
  • As pop-ups after a certain time on the⁤ page

A/B Testing for Optimization: Don’t settle for your initial CTA design. Use A/B testing to determine which versions yield‌ the ‍highest conversions.⁤ Experiment with different wording,‌ colors, ​and sizes to discern what resonates​ best with your audience. For ‍instance,⁢ a bright button that stands out ⁤against a ⁣subdued​ background ‍can catch the eye, while an engaging offer can further entice visitors to‌ click.

One of the key‌ aspects of SEO is keyword optimization. ⁢Focusing on the right keywords helps ⁤potential customers find ⁢you when they search for construction services. Here ​are some tips:

  • Research relevant ‍keywords: Use tools like ⁢Google ⁢Keyword Planner to identify what your⁣ target audience is searching for.
  • Integrate keywords ‍naturally: ⁤ Place keywords strategically in⁣ your ⁤content, including headings, subheadings, and image alt⁣ texts.
  • Monitor and‍ adjust: Regularly ​review your keyword performance and adjust your ⁣strategy based on trends and analytics.

Additionally, ‍creating high-quality, informative content is essential in building⁤ trust. Clients appreciate valuable ​information that helps them make informed decisions. Consider the following content types:

  • Blog posts: Share insights on industry trends, tips for home renovation, or case studies of successful projects.
  • Video tutorials: Create engaging videos ‌demonstrating ⁤your expertise in construction techniques‍ or project management.
  • Client testimonials: ⁢ Showcase satisfied clients⁤ and their experiences to establish credibility and reliability.

Another ​important component of⁢ effective⁢ SEO ⁤is local search ​optimization.⁤ Since construction services are often ​location-based, optimizing for local searches can significantly boost your visibility. Consider implementing the following strategies:

  • Google ​My Business: Ensure your business profile is complete and updated with accurate information,⁤ including location, hours, ⁤and services offered.
  • Local ⁣keywords: ⁤Incorporate location-specific‍ keywords into your website content to attract local clients.
  • Engage with local communities: Participate in local events ‍or sponsor community activities to increase your local presence⁣ and garner backlinks.

Lastly, building backlinks from reputable websites in the construction and home ‍improvement‍ industry can significantly enhance⁣ your site’s authority. Consider ‌establishing relationships with:

  • Industry blogs: ⁤Contribute guest posts or collaborate on projects​ to earn ​backlinks.
  • Local businesses: Partner ⁢with complementary businesses for ‍cross-promotion opportunities.
  • Trade organizations: Engage with⁢ trade associations⁢ to benefit from their networks and ‌resources.

To truly understand the impact⁢ of your​ construction website, it’s crucial to focus on the metrics that drive success. These indicators not only reflect performance but‌ also guide your strategies for building trust and generating leads. ⁢By analyzing the right data,​ you ‍can refine ⁢your approach and ⁣enhance user ⁤engagement.

  • Website Traffic: ‍ Analyze the number of visitors to your⁣ site. A ‍surge in traffic often signifies effective marketing or valuable content. Use tools like Google⁢ Analytics ⁢to track user behavior,‌ such as bounce rates‌ and session duration.
  • Conversion ⁤Rates: Measure how ⁢many ⁢visitors take action, whether filling‌ out a contact form or requesting a quote. A high conversion rate indicates ⁢that your site effectively communicates value and builds trust.
  • Lead Source Tracking: Identify where‍ your leads are coming from. Are they​ finding you through search engines, social​ media, or referrals? Knowing this helps you allocate ⁢resources efficiently to the most productive channels.
